For the strength today we’re going back to that double-overhand grip deadlift work. This means no alternated grip, no hook grip, and no relief for that burning forearm feeling. We’re doing LONG sets today to really put all that increased grip strength to the test, so hold on tight and keep moving as you get these big sets done.

For the WOD, it’s gonna be a fast one. If your Doubles are on point and you can rip off the pullups, this WOD is feasibly done in 8 minutes or less. If you have to break up the pullups or struggle stringing together doubles, it could be twice as long… but let’s challenge ourselves and see how fast we can get the work done!

STRENGTH:
Deadlift
10-10-10
* double overhand grip only

WOD:
7 Rounds
10 Deck Squats
10 Pullups
20 Double-Unders
